Russia's Voronezh Oblast to supply import-substituting goods to Belarus via commodity exchange

MINSK, 6 October (BelTA) – Manufacturers of Russia's Voronezh Oblast plan to supply import-substituting goods to Belarus via Belarusian Universal Commodity Exchange (BUCE), BelTA learned from BUCE's press service.

The agreement on the use of Belarusian Universal Commodity Exchange to supply Belarus with import-substituting products made in Voronezh Oblast was reached following a business meeting with Voronezh entrepreneurs at the Minsk office of the Belarusian Chamber of Commerce and Industry.

For example, OOO Delta-Pack plans to sell via the BUCE's import substitution mechanism a wide range of packaging materials for food, household chemicals and animal care products and also polyethylene film for printing and lamination. Demand for the products made in Voronezh Oblast is high. This category of goods accounts for a significant share of transactions concluded at BUCE.

OOO Russian Crane Machines also announced the intention to submit its lifting and transport equipment to the BUCE's electronic catalog. The electric bridge cranes produced by this company will be purchased by BUCE-accredited construction organizations and enterprises of the industrial sector.

OOO NPO PerfoGrad, one of leading manufacturers of perforated metal sheets for mechanical engineering and construction in Voronezh Oblast, also shows interest in working in the Belarusian market through the commodity exchange. The company already exports its products to the EAEU countries, and in the summer of 2022 opened an official representative office in Belarus. The company considers the BUCE as an additional sales channel and a source of relevant price information.
